3 V, SILICON MMIC UPC8106T
FREQUENCY UP-CONVERTER UPC8109T
FEATURES
• WIDE BAND OPERATION:
IF Input: 3 dB BW: 50 ~ 400 MHz Typical
RF Output: 3 dB BW: 0.1~2 GHz Typical
• LOW VOLTAGE OPERATION: 2.7 V Minimum
• LOW POWER CONSUMPTION: 15 mW (UPC8109T)
• POWER SAVE FUNCTION
• SUPER SMALL PACKAGE
• TAPE AND REEL PACKAGING OPTION AVAILABLE
DESCRIPTION
The UPC8106T and UPC8109T are L-Band Frequency Up-
Converters manufactured using the NESAT III MMIC pro-
cess. The UPC8106T was designed for low distortion while the
UPC8109T was designed for low current consumption. Op-
eration from a 3 volt supply voltage makes this device ideal for
handheld cellular, PCN and wireless LAN applications.
NEC's stringent quality assurance and test procedures en-
sure the highest reliability and performance.
